Boas,
Tenho um form de dados feito em JSP que posteriormente irá ser inserido e lido numa base de dados SQL. Até agora tenho uma função que inibe o utilizador de inserir caracteres especiais ("'+*?<>!| etc) verificando a sua inserção e não permitindo o submit se algum caracter da lista for encontrado.
Queria mudar a aplicação de modo a permitir a inserção de quaisquer caracteres. Para tal pensei em fazer um script que antes do submit do form tratasse os caracteres especiais pondo o \ antes de cada um. O problema é que isto não está a funcionar não sei bem porquê..
Alguém tem ideias? Há por aí algumas funções que tratem deste problema de uma forma mais automática?
Obrigado
Tenho um form de dados feito em JSP que posteriormente irá ser inserido e lido numa base de dados SQL. Até agora tenho uma função que inibe o utilizador de inserir caracteres especiais ("'+*?<>!| etc) verificando a sua inserção e não permitindo o submit se algum caracter da lista for encontrado.
Queria mudar a aplicação de modo a permitir a inserção de quaisquer caracteres. Para tal pensei em fazer um script que antes do submit do form tratasse os caracteres especiais pondo o \ antes de cada um. O problema é que isto não está a funcionar não sei bem porquê..
Alguém tem ideias? Há por aí algumas funções que tratem deste problema de uma forma mais automática?
Obrigado